
Jason Fox discusses the pressures of masculinity and mental health, sharing his personal journey and insights on vulnerability and male friendships.
Pete welcomes former Royal Marine Commando and SAS: Who Dares Wins instructor Jason Fox (AKA Foxy) to the Man Made studio. From life in the military to navigating the pressures of identity, masculinity and mental health, Foxy opens up about the realities behind the “toughest man” stereotype. He reflects on growing up without a clear blueprint for manhood, the mistakes he made along the way, and how those decisions ultimately caught up with him. He speaks candidly about struggling with confidence, imposter syndrome during his time in the forces, and the difficulty of opening up in environments where vulnerability isn’t the norm. Foxy shares how hitting rock bottom forced him to confront himself, why honesty became the turning point, and how reconnecting with others helped pull him back from the edge. He also discusses the importance of male friendships, why so many men struggle in silence, and what it really means to take responsibility for your actions.
